Brooklyn Police Officer, Army National Guard Major Sorffly Davius, tragically passed away in Kuwait during Operation Epic Fury, a U.S. military campaign against Irans nuclear sites. Davius, a NYPD officer since 2014, had served locally and was on leave from the force when he died due to a medical emergency. City leaders, including Police Commissioner Jessica Tisch and Mayor Zohran Mamdani, expressed deep sorrow and honored his commitment to service. Governor Kathy Hochul also shared condolences, highlighting his distinguished work and pledged ongoing support for his family.
